I've just enabled dependency based ordering of the initscripts via
insserv. Since this change, gpm fails to stop at shutdown process: it is
already stopped by the sendsigs, and /var is not available any longer.

This can simply be fixed by adding a dependency on $remote_fs to both
Required-Start and Required-Stop.
